:root{--navy-800: #1a2a4f;--navy-900: #0f1a35;--navy-600: #2f3f6b;--navy-500: #4a5680;--navy-200: #b6bdd1;--navy-100: #d9dde7;--navy-50: #eceff5;--gold-400: #d4ad5d;--gold-500: #b48a3a;--gold-600: #957027;--cream: #f8f5ec;--warmwhite: #fefdf9}[data-astro-cid-enmio7ql]{box-sizing:border-box;margin:0;padding:0}body{font-family:Vazirmatn,system-ui,-apple-system,sans-serif;background:var(--warmwhite);color:var(--navy-800);line-height:1.7;direction:rtl;text-align:right}.container[data-astro-cid-enmio7ql]{max-width:1100px;margin:0 auto;padding:0 1.5rem}.topbar[data-astro-cid-enmio7ql]{background:var(--navy-800);color:#fff;padding:.6rem 0;font-size:.78rem;text-align:center;letter-spacing:.02em}.nav[data-astro-cid-enmio7ql]{background:#fffffff5;backdrop-filter:blur(6px);border-bottom:1px solid var(--navy-50);position:sticky;top:0;z-index:50}.nav-inner[data-astro-cid-enmio7ql]{display:flex;justify-content:space-between;align-items:center;padding:1rem 1.5rem;max-width:1100px;margin:0 auto}.logo[data-astro-cid-enmio7ql]{display:flex;gap:.8rem;align-items:center;text-decoration:none;color:var(--navy-800)}.logo-mark[data-astro-cid-enmio7ql]{width:40px;height:40px;background:var(--navy-800);border-radius:50%;display:flex;align-items:center;justify-content:center;color:var(--gold-400);font-family:serif;font-size:1.1rem;font-weight:700}.logo-text[data-astro-cid-enmio7ql]{display:flex;flex-direction:column;line-height:1.1}.logo-text[data-astro-cid-enmio7ql] .tagline[data-astro-cid-enmio7ql]{font-family:Vazirmatn,serif;font-size:1.15rem;font-weight:600;color:var(--navy-800)}.logo-text[data-astro-cid-enmio7ql] .name[data-astro-cid-enmio7ql]{font-size:.65rem;color:var(--navy-500);letter-spacing:.15em;margin-top:2px}.nav-actions[data-astro-cid-enmio7ql]{display:flex;gap:.6rem;align-items:center}.lang-toggle[data-astro-cid-enmio7ql]{padding:.35rem .7rem;border:1px solid var(--navy-200);border-radius:6px;font-size:.75rem;color:var(--navy-500);text-decoration:none;transition:all .15s}.lang-toggle[data-astro-cid-enmio7ql]:hover{color:var(--gold-600);border-color:var(--gold-500)}.btn-primary[data-astro-cid-enmio7ql]{padding:.65rem 1.4rem;background:var(--gold-500);color:#fff;border-radius:999px;font-size:.85rem;font-weight:600;text-decoration:none;transition:background .15s;box-shadow:0 1px 3px #00000014}.btn-primary[data-astro-cid-enmio7ql]:hover{background:var(--gold-600)}.hero[data-astro-cid-enmio7ql]{background:linear-gradient(180deg,var(--navy-800) 0%,var(--navy-900) 100%);color:#fff;padding:5rem 0 6rem;position:relative;overflow:hidden}.hero[data-astro-cid-enmio7ql]:before{content:"";position:absolute;top:-100px;right:-100px;width:300px;height:300px;border:1px solid rgba(255,255,255,.08);border-radius:50%}.hero[data-astro-cid-enmio7ql]:after{content:"";position:absolute;bottom:-80px;left:-80px;width:220px;height:220px;border:1px solid rgba(255,255,255,.06);border-radius:50%}.hero-content[data-astro-cid-enmio7ql]{position:relative;z-index:1;text-align:center}.hero[data-astro-cid-enmio7ql] .eyebrow[data-astro-cid-enmio7ql]{color:var(--gold-400);font-size:.78rem;letter-spacing:.25em;font-weight:600;margin-bottom:1rem}.hero[data-astro-cid-enmio7ql] h1[data-astro-cid-enmio7ql]{font-size:clamp(2rem,5vw,3.2rem);font-weight:700;line-height:1.3;margin-bottom:1.2rem}.hero[data-astro-cid-enmio7ql] p[data-astro-cid-enmio7ql]{font-size:1.1rem;color:#fffc;max-width:640px;margin:0 auto 2rem;font-weight:300}.hero-cta[data-astro-cid-enmio7ql]{display:flex;gap:.8rem;justify-content:center;flex-wrap:wrap}.btn-outline[data-astro-cid-enmio7ql]{padding:.8rem 1.6rem;border:2px solid var(--gold-400);color:var(--gold-400);border-radius:999px;font-size:.9rem;font-weight:600;text-decoration:none;transition:all .15s}.btn-outline[data-astro-cid-enmio7ql]:hover{background:var(--gold-400);color:var(--navy-800)}.btn-whatsapp[data-astro-cid-enmio7ql]{padding:.8rem 1.6rem;background:#25d366;color:#fff;border-radius:999px;font-size:.9rem;font-weight:600;text-decoration:none;transition:opacity .15s}.btn-whatsapp[data-astro-cid-enmio7ql]:hover{opacity:.9}.section[data-astro-cid-enmio7ql]{padding:4.5rem 0}.section-eyebrow[data-astro-cid-enmio7ql]{color:var(--gold-600);font-size:.78rem;letter-spacing:.25em;font-weight:600;margin-bottom:.8rem;text-align:center}.section-title[data-astro-cid-enmio7ql]{font-size:clamp(1.6rem,3vw,2.2rem);font-weight:700;color:var(--navy-800);text-align:center;margin-bottom:1rem}.section-lead[data-astro-cid-enmio7ql]{color:var(--navy-500);text-align:center;max-width:640px;margin:0 auto 3rem;font-size:1.05rem}.about[data-astro-cid-enmio7ql]{background:var(--warmwhite)}.about-grid[data-astro-cid-enmio7ql]{display:grid;grid-template-columns:1fr 1fr;gap:3rem;align-items:center}@media(max-width:768px){.about-grid[data-astro-cid-enmio7ql]{grid-template-columns:1fr}}.about[data-astro-cid-enmio7ql] img[data-astro-cid-enmio7ql]{width:100%;border-radius:16px;box-shadow:0 8px 24px #1a2a4f1f}.about-text[data-astro-cid-enmio7ql] h2[data-astro-cid-enmio7ql]{font-size:2rem;font-weight:700;color:var(--navy-800);margin-bottom:1rem}.about-text[data-astro-cid-enmio7ql] p[data-astro-cid-enmio7ql]{color:var(--navy-600);margin-bottom:1rem;font-size:1rem}.credits[data-astro-cid-enmio7ql]{display:flex;flex-wrap:wrap;gap:.6rem;margin-top:1.5rem}.credit-chip[data-astro-cid-enmio7ql]{background:var(--cream);border:1px solid var(--navy-100);padding:.4rem .9rem;border-radius:999px;font-size:.78rem;color:var(--navy-600)}.programs[data-astro-cid-enmio7ql]{background:var(--cream)}.program-grid[data-astro-cid-enmio7ql]{display:grid;grid-template-columns:repeat(auto-fit,minmax(260px,1fr));gap:1.5rem}.program-card[data-astro-cid-enmio7ql]{background:#fff;padding:2rem 1.5rem;border-radius:16px;border:1px solid var(--navy-50);box-shadow:0 2px 8px #00000008;transition:transform .2s,box-shadow .2s}.program-card[data-astro-cid-enmio7ql]:hover{transform:translateY(-3px);box-shadow:0 10px 24px #0000000f}.program-icon[data-astro-cid-enmio7ql]{width:48px;height:48px;background:var(--gold-500);color:#fff;border-radius:12px;display:flex;align-items:center;justify-content:center;font-size:1.4rem;margin-bottom:1rem}.program-card[data-astro-cid-enmio7ql] h3[data-astro-cid-enmio7ql]{font-size:1.2rem;font-weight:700;color:var(--navy-800);margin-bottom:.4rem}.program-card[data-astro-cid-enmio7ql] .meta[data-astro-cid-enmio7ql]{font-size:.82rem;color:var(--navy-500);margin-bottom:1rem}.program-price[data-astro-cid-enmio7ql]{font-size:1.4rem;font-weight:700;color:var(--navy-800)}.program-price[data-astro-cid-enmio7ql] small[data-astro-cid-enmio7ql]{font-size:.75rem;color:var(--navy-500);font-weight:400;margin-right:.3rem}.trial[data-astro-cid-enmio7ql]{background:linear-gradient(135deg,var(--gold-500),var(--gold-600));color:#fff;padding:3rem 2rem;border-radius:20px;text-align:center;margin-top:3rem;position:relative;overflow:hidden}.trial[data-astro-cid-enmio7ql]:before{content:"";position:absolute;top:-60px;right:-60px;width:180px;height:180px;background:#ffffff14;border-radius:50%}.trial[data-astro-cid-enmio7ql] h3[data-astro-cid-enmio7ql]{font-size:1.6rem;font-weight:700;margin-bottom:.6rem;position:relative}.trial[data-astro-cid-enmio7ql] p[data-astro-cid-enmio7ql]{color:#ffffffe6;margin-bottom:1.5rem;max-width:540px;margin-right:auto;margin-left:auto;position:relative}.trial[data-astro-cid-enmio7ql] .btn-white[data-astro-cid-enmio7ql]{display:inline-block;padding:.8rem 1.8rem;background:#fff;color:var(--gold-600);border-radius:999px;font-size:.9rem;font-weight:700;text-decoration:none;position:relative}.contact[data-astro-cid-enmio7ql]{background:var(--navy-800);color:#fff}.contact[data-astro-cid-enmio7ql] .section-eyebrow[data-astro-cid-enmio7ql]{color:var(--gold-400)}.contact[data-astro-cid-enmio7ql] .section-title[data-astro-cid-enmio7ql]{color:#fff}.contact-grid[data-astro-cid-enmio7ql]{display:grid;grid-template-columns:repeat(auto-fit,minmax(220px,1fr));gap:2rem;margin-top:2rem}.contact-card[data-astro-cid-enmio7ql]{background:#ffffff0d;border:1px solid rgba(255,255,255,.1);border-radius:16px;padding:1.8rem 1.5rem;text-align:center}.contact-card[data-astro-cid-enmio7ql] .label[data-astro-cid-enmio7ql]{color:#ffffff80;font-size:.7rem;letter-spacing:.15em;margin-bottom:.5rem}.contact-card[data-astro-cid-enmio7ql] a[data-astro-cid-enmio7ql]{color:var(--gold-400);text-decoration:none;font-size:1rem;font-weight:500}.contact-card[data-astro-cid-enmio7ql] a[data-astro-cid-enmio7ql]:hover{color:var(--gold-500)}.contact-card[data-astro-cid-enmio7ql] .text[data-astro-cid-enmio7ql]{color:#fff;font-size:.95rem;line-height:1.7}.footer[data-astro-cid-enmio7ql]{background:var(--navy-900);color:#ffffff80;padding:2.5rem 0;text-align:center;font-size:.85rem}.footer[data-astro-cid-enmio7ql] a[data-astro-cid-enmio7ql]{color:var(--gold-400);text-decoration:none;margin:0 .8rem}.footer[data-astro-cid-enmio7ql] a[data-astro-cid-enmio7ql]:hover{color:var(--gold-500)}.footer-divider[data-astro-cid-enmio7ql]{margin:1rem 0;border-top:1px solid rgba(255,255,255,.1)}
